A very rare George II silver mounted tortoiseshell Patch Box made, most probably, in London circa 1740

The Patch box is oval in form with reeded silver sides and mounts. The pull-off cover, and base, are inset with tortoiseshell panels. The box is in excellent condition. Tortoiseshell Patch Boxes are exceptionally rare, this being only the second we have offered over the years.

Length: 1.75 inches, 4.38cm
Width: 1.35 inches, 3.38cm
Height: 0.45 inches, 1.13cm.
